Frequently asked questions
Credits are the billing unit in Make. Each action your scenario performs consumes credits. Most actions consume 1 credit; advanced AI features may consume more.
A scenario is an automated workflow that you build in Make. It connects apps and services, moves data, applies logic, and runs on a schedule or trigger.
Each module action consumes credits. Depending on complexity, scenarios can range from a few credits to thousands. You can add extra credits or upgrade anytime.
Scenarios won’t continue to run until credits are added. We notify you as you approach limits. You can purchase extra credits or enable auto top‑ups on eligible plans.
Usage allowance scales with credits purchased and includes items like data stores, data storage, transfer, incomplete execution storage, and webhook queue capacity.
Credits expire at the end of the term.
Extra credits follow the same rules as pre‑purchased credits and expire after one month (monthly) or at the end of the annual term.
Core, Pro, and Teams accept major credit cards, ACH direct debit, and Google Pay. Enterprise also supports wire transfer after invoice.
Annual billing offers a discount compared with monthly billing. We also support eligible non‑profits — contact us for details.
Enterprise Apps unlock complex use cases and enterprise systems. Custom Apps let you connect any service with a public API. 300+ REST API endpoints provide fine‑grained access to the Make platform. Standard Apps are ready‑made integrations for 2,000+ apps.
On downgrade, scenarios using higher‑tier features will be stopped and credits adjusted to the new plan. You’ll be notified before changes take effect.
You can cancel anytime. Your paid plan remains active until the end of the billing period, then your organization switches to Free. You can keep your account and sign in anytime.
